I am interested in lowerin the rear of my 2005 yukon Denali so that it will match the front. The truck has self-leveling suspension, and i know that it is possible to trick the system.

 

Has anyone done this before? or know exactly how it can be done?

 

Any advice would be awesome.

 

EDIT: Upon further review, i realized there are springs in the rear also. I guess i am now changing my question to.. What is the cheapest way to match the rear height to the front?

i have a '03 Tahoe and a local shop here in Austin told me he could drop my tahoe by cutting the springs in the rear and replacing the self-leveling shocks. rough quote was $395, then just adjust the torsion bars in the front and re-align.

 

btw. i have 285/50/20's

I would do some 2" drop springs. The coils in our trucks are tapered at both ends, if you cut some coils off they will no longer fit the spring pocket. You will also have to adjust your height sensor, or you will have the auto leveling shocks lifting it right back up everytime you start the truck.

I installed the Ground Force kit on my 05 Denali XL

 

Took 3 allignments over a period of about 6 months as it settled but the end result was a deadnuts level truck that looked great lowered.

 

I still think that there is a way to bend the sensors to allow it to trick the self leveling to bleed air out and lower a stock truck. I just never had time to bend it one way or another and mess with it to find out.
